Oklahoma at Tulane Picks & Betting Tips
Oklahoma at Tulane Picks & Betting Tips
Oklahoma should make straightforward work of Tulane in their season opener.
The Sooners have a wealth of talent on offense and QB Spencer Rattler is poised for a breakout year.
Defensively they have a front seven that is hard to run on and will put plenty of pressure on the QB in the passing game.
This should be a routine win for Oklahoma and they are boosted further by the fact this game is now taking place in Norman.

Head To Head
- Oklahoma lead the all-time series 1-0
- Oklahoma won the only previous meeting 56-14 in 2017
Oklahoma Form
Oklahoma finished the 2020 regular season with a 9-2 record that earned them another Big 12 title.
The Sooners also dominated Florida in the Cotton Bowl, winning 55-20.
They missed out on the College Football Playoffs though and will be keen to ensure that does not happen again in 2021.
Spencer Rattler returns at QB after a freshman season that saw him throw for 3,031 yards and 28 touchdowns.
RB Kennedy Brooks returns after opting out in 2020. He has averaged 7.5 yards per carry and scored 18 TDs for the Sooners.
Defensively the Sooners are bringing back seven starters on an improving unit so they should be playoff contenders in 2021.
Tulane Form
Tulane finished the 2020 season with a 6-6 record, going 3-5 in their conference.
The Green Wave went 0-2 in meetings with ranked teams during that campaign, losing to SMU and Tulsa.
They were expecting to play their season opener at home but the game has been moved to Oklahoma due to Hurricane Ida.
And they have been forced to prepare for the matchup in Alabama due to the damage done around the campus.
The last time Tulane visited Norman they made a flying start to lead 14-7 late in the first quarter. They did not score another point though, losing 56-14.

Verdict
Oklahoma are the better team and now have the home advantage despite this officially being listed as a road game.
The Sooners should be too strong for a Tulane team who have lost homefield advantage and have seen their preparations disrupted by Hurricane Ida.
